continuing work on our own strtold - reduced to 3 failing assertions

this changes a few things. the name of the function to better represent
what it does (string to json number) - we aren't strtoul compliant so
best not to lie about that.

we remove template code and just use one function. this makes it a bit
simpler and we can always add it back if it buys us anything. the
penalty for casting down from long double seems to be inconsequential.
